Manufacturing of aluminum and aluminum-base alloy wire and cable (excluding covered or insulated), including ACSR

NAPCS COLLECTION CODE 2039125000

The U.S. Census Bureau recorded this product line in 2 US manufacturing industries in the 2022 Economic Census, as the most specific line those industries reported, where 24 establishments reported producing it.

That is a count of establishments by industry. It says how many establishments in each industry reported this product line; the Economic Census publishes these figures as industry totals and never as a list of plants. The largest share Census published for any one industry is 7.1% of that industry’s establishments.
